4-Day Honeymoon Itinerary in New Delhi

Wednesday, September 27: Romantic Old Delhi

Start your honeymoon by exploring the romantic charm of Old Delhi. In the morning, visit the iconic Jama Masjid, one of the largest mosques in India, and admire its stunning architecture. Afterward, take a romantic rickshaw ride through the bustling streets of Chandni Chowk, experiencing the vibrant local culture and sampling delicious street food. In the afternoon, explore the enchanting Red Fort, a UNESCO World Heritage site, and immerse yourselves in the rich history of the Mughal Empire. As the evening sets in, enjoy a romantic dinner at Karim's, famous for its mouth-watering Mughlai cuisine.

  • Jama Masjid: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Chandni Chowk: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Red Fort: Cost - ₹35 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Karim's: Cost - ₹1,000 for two,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Thursday, September 28: Romantic Gardens and Historical Sites

Begin your day with a visit to the beautiful Lodhi Gardens, known for its serene atmosphere and stunning architecture. Take a leisurely stroll hand in hand amidst the lush greenery and explore the ancient tombs scattered throughout the park. In the afternoon, visit the magnificent Humayun's Tomb, a UNESCO World Heritage site, and marvel at its grandeur. As the evening approaches, head to India Gate, a prominent landmark of New Delhi, and enjoy a romantic picnic while watching the sunset.

  • Lodhi Gardens: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Humayun's Tomb: Cost - ₹35 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• India Gate: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Friday, September 29: Cultural Delights and Shopping

Immerse yourselves in the rich cultural heritage of New Delhi on this day. Start your morning by visiting the iconic Qutub Minar, the tallest brick minaret in the world. Explore the intricate carvings and climb to the top for breathtaking views of the city. In the afternoon, indulge in some retail therapy at Dilli Haat, a vibrant open-air market offering a wide range of traditional handicrafts and authentic local cuisine. As the evening unfolds, experience the magical sound and light show at Purana Qila, a majestic fortress that comes alive with captivating narratives.

  • Qutub Minar: Cost - ₹30 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Dilli Haat: Cost - ₹30 per person,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Purana Qila Sound and Light Show: Cost - ₹100 per person,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
Saturday, September 30: Majestic Mughal Architecture

On your final day, explore the majestic Mughal architecture that New Delhi has to offer. Begin your morning with a visit to the awe-inspiring Akshardham Temple, a masterpiece showcasing a blend of ancient art and modern technology. Spend the afternoon marveling at the grandeur of the mesmerizing Lotus Temple, known for its unique lotus-shaped structure and serene ambiance. In the evening, take a leisurely stroll around Hauz Khas Village, a trendy and artistic neighborhood filled with charming cafes, boutiques, and art galleries, perfect for a romantic evening.

  • Akshardham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 2-3 hours
  • Lotus Temple: Cost - Free, Time Spent - 1-2 hours
  • Hauz Khas Village: Cost - Varies, Time Spent - 2-3 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For a unique and off the beaten path experience, consider visiting the Haveli Dharampura in Old Delhi. This beautifully restored haveli (mansion) provides a glimpse into the city's rich heritage and offers a rooftop restaurant with panoramic views. Another hidden gem is the Mehrauli Archaeological Park, where you can explore ancient ruins, tombs, and step wells amidst a tranquil setting. To add a touch of romance, take a hot air balloon ride over the city and witness breathtaking views of New Delhi from above. These hidden gems will surely make your honeymoon in New Delhi an unforgettable experience.
